<p><b>'A remarkable authentic and chilling expos&#233; of a global conspiracy that reads like a first-rate conspiracy thriller: a book of gripping compulsive and disturbing impact' William Boyd</b><br><br><b><i>Dark Mirror</i> is the ultimate inside account of the vast global surveillance network that now pervades all our lives. </b><br><br>Barton Gellman&#146;s informant called himself &#145;Verax&#146; &#150; the truth-teller. It was only later that Verax unmasked himself as Edward Snowden. But Gellman&#146;s primary role in bringing Snowden&#146;s revelations to light for which he shared the Pulitzer prize is only the beginning of this gripping real-life spy story. Snowden unlocked the door: here Gellman describes what he found on the other side over the course of a years-long journey of investigation. It is also the story of his own escalating battle against unknown digital adversaries after he discovered his own name on a file in the leaked document trove and realised that he himself was under attack.<br><br>Through a gripping narrative of paranoia clandestine operations and jaw-dropping revelations <i>Dark Mirror </i>delineates in full for the first time the hidden superstructure that connects government espionage with Silicon Valley. Who is spying on us and why? Here are the answers.</p>
